APPROVED AS AMENDED JANUARY 17, 2006 <br />Mayor Johnston called the Council meeting to order at 7:00 p.m. in the Council <br />Chambers. COUNCIL MEMBERS PRESENT: Conlin, DeLapp, Johnson, and Smith, <br />STAFF PRESENT: Administrator Rafferty, City Planner Dillerud, Finance Director <br />Bouthilet, City Engineer Prew, Attorney Filla, Recording Secretary Freeman. <br />Pledge of Allegiance <br />L AGENDA: <br />M/S/P Johnson/Conlin - to approve the January 3, 2006, agenda as amended. <br />(Motion passed 5-0). <br />2. MINUTES: <br />M/S/P Johnson/Smith- to approve the December 20, 2005, City Council minutes, as <br />amended. <br />(Motion passed 5-0). <br />3. PUBLIC INQUIRIES/INFORMATIONAL: <br />A. PUBLIC INQUIRIES: <br />Robert Meyer, Director, Ramsey Center For Arts, announced the Grand Opening and <br />invited residents to the Ribbon Cutting Ceremony on Saturday, January 7, at 1:00 p.m. <br />Kathy Pelnar, Lake Elmo Animal Control Officer, commented about what she called the <br />untruths printed in the December 23, 2005, issue of the Lake Elmo Leader. She stated <br />that she had talked with Mayor Johnston, Council Member Smith and City Administrator <br />Rafferty. Ms. Pelnar stated that the Leader stands by its story. <br />In her 22 years of animal control, and of her four years with the City, Ms. Pelnar stated <br />she has always responded to calls. She felt blind -sided, with the false allegations, written <br />in the newspaper. Response time to calls is approximately 15 minutes, and 10 minutes to <br />Cimarron. In 2005, Ms. Pelnar responded to 221 calls in Lake Elmo, of which five <br />involved dog bites. If the City Council desired, documentation could be provided <br />regarding her response times, actions taken and follow-up. Ms. Pelnar said no calls were <br />received about the "...two dog bites" quoted in the article. <br />Ms. Pelnar stated, if allowed, she will continue to provide services for the City. She will <br />also be submitting her contract proposals for 2006. <br />B. PUBLIC INFORMATIONAL: <br />(1) Lake Elmo Jaycees Proclamation <br />Josh Ackerman introduced himself as Jaycees President for 2006. Mayor Johnston <br />proclaimed the Week of January 15-21, 2006, as Jaycees Week and urged all citizens to <br />recognize the importance of community service to all of its citizens. <br />Lake Elmo City Council Minutes January 3, 2006 <br />
